Tire Composition and Performance

What materials make up the make-up of tires, and exactly how do these components add to their capability on the road? Tires are complicated items, usually made from a mix of rubber compounds, textile, steel cords, and other chemical additives. The most usual kind of rubber used in tires is synthetic rubber, which supplies durability and resistance to tear and put on. The textile layers, frequently made of nylon, polyester, or rayon, supply strength and security to the tire structure. Steel cords are incorporated to improve the tire's toughness and assist it preserve its form under various road conditions.

The rubber substances use grip and traction, permitting the tire to follow the roadway surface and provide security throughout velocity, stopping, and cornering. The fabric and steel layers add to the tire's ability to endure stress, maintain its form, and sustain the car's weight. Generally, the cautious option and combination of these materials ensure that tires can do properly and securely on various road surface areas and problems.

Tread Put On and Its Effects

Appropriate surveillance of tire walk wear is crucial for guaranteeing optimum performance and safety when traveling. As tires use down, the deepness of the tread reduces, reducing the tire's capability to maintain traction, particularly in unsafe or wet conditions. The tread pattern and depth play a vital duty in directing water far from the tire to avoid hydroplaning and keeping hold when traveling surface area.

Indicators of extreme tread wear include bald places, irregular wear, and the look of wear indications. Bald places show local wear, which can result in instability and increased threat of blowouts. Unequal wear might recommend concerns with tire suspension, alignment, or inflation parts. Wear indicators are constructed into the tire step and become noticeable when the walk deepness reaches a certain low factor, suggesting the requirement for immediate substitute.

Importance of Proper Wheel Placement

Making certain correct wheel positioning plays an essential role in maximizing automobile efficiency and extending tire long life. Proper wheel placement involves changing the angles of the wheels to maker requirements, making sure that they are vertical to the ground and parallel to each other. click here for info When positioning is off, it can result in unequal tire wear, lowered gas performance, and endangered handling.

One of the key benefits of maintaining proper wheel alignment is improved managing and security. Misaligned wheels can cause the automobile to pull away, influencing guiding control and general driving experience. Furthermore, appropriate placement promotes also tire wear, preventing premature tire substitute and conserving on maintenance prices in the future.
